Great Stores

I don´t usually blog about businesses in SecondLife, but today I am making an exception and mentioning two that have helped me lately.


First I would like to thank Vista Barnes, of Vista Animations, personally.

I lost my favorite walk of all times, the boxerwalk, when I rashly deleted an Animation Override HUD without pulling out that walk first. When I could no longer find it on sale in his shop, I contacted Vista who sent me the desired walk at once.   

Now I can once again proudly walk around in SecondLife looking as if I am rolling Swedish meatballs between my buttocks. Thank you so much, Vista, for the excellent service you provided and for your excellent animations that are fit for a king, nay even for a vain laird.


The second business I would like to thank is HUMANOID, owned by Marcus Adkins, for the excellent help and service they provided when I - through confusion caused by my #01587329-problem - managed to loose the dance-pack I had bought.

Yes, the store did have an excellent redelivery system, but it was difficult for me to find it when I was moving around uncontrollably, so the helpful staff teleported me in place and taught me how to operate the state-of-the-art system.
